Transaction 8e57fa7676814ed2c4ea846dedf86d983582646247abc81cea0db67785128989
1 Input
2 Outputs
- 8e57fa7676814ed2c4ea846dedf86d983582646247abc81cea0db67785128989:0
- 8e57fa7676814ed2c4ea846dedf86d983582646247abc81cea0db67785128989:1
value 1819958
address 18d5yU2Xn4TB7c9bd2H3WXwXR9QmvWpwgV
value 3149020
address 1Mc5CkkazQxiWSzG2AEHfdSxF4XmPv37sy